Spacious Venue for Large Celebrations

Many Milwaukee venues have strict capacity limits, but Terrace 167 offers ample space for large weddings.

The venue can host up to 350 guests for both ceremonies and receptions, making it perfect for couples with big families or large friend groups. 

The venue features approximately 10,000 square feet of event space, allowing couples to create a customized layout for their big day.

Booking a Milwaukee Wedding Venue for 2027

If you’re planning a spring wedding in 2027, it’s important to start booking venues early.

Most Milwaukee wedding venues begin filling their spring and summer dates 12–24 months in advance, especially for:

  • May weddings

  • Holiday weekends

  • Popular Saturday dates

Touring venues early allows couples to secure their preferred date and start building their vendor team.
